The San Antonio Spurs vs Denver Nuggets prediction highlights a compelling Western Conference matchup at San Antonio Spurs Arena. The Spurs enter as the NBA's second-best team with a dominant 50-17 record, riding a perfect five-game winning streak that includes impressive home victories over Boston (125-116) and Houston (145-120). San Antonio's explosive offense averages 119 points per game while maintaining solid defense at 111.5 points allowed. Denver sits ninth in the West at 42-28, showing inconsistent form with recent struggles. The Nuggets face a challenging schedule situation, playing their second game in three days while dealing with high fixture congestion. San Antonio enjoys a significant rest advantage with two full days off, crucial for maintaining their elite pace. The head-to-head series favors the Spurs, who have won three of the last four meetings, including a thrilling 139-136 victory in Denver earlier this season. Expert picks favor the home team given their superior form, rest advantage, and home court dominance where they're 27-6. San Antonio holds a commanding 3-1 advantage in the last four meetings, including a memorable 139-136 road victory in November 2025. The Spurs have consistently found ways to outscore Denver in high-scoring affairs, with three of the last four games exceeding 240 total points. Denver's lone recent victory came via an 11-point home win in January 2025, but they've struggled to contain San Antonio's explosive offense. The Spurs have covered the spread in most recent encounters, demonstrating their ability to not just win but win convincingly against the Nuggets.

San Antonio enters this matchup in exceptional form, boasting the NBA's second-best record at 50-17 and riding a perfect five-game winning streak. Their recent home performances have been spectacular, including dominant victories over playoff contenders Boston (125-116) and Houston (145-120). The Spurs are averaging 121 points per game at home while maintaining defensive integrity. Their offensive efficiency has been remarkable, with multiple games exceeding 130 points during this hot streak. The team benefits from two full days of rest, allowing them to maintain their high-tempo style without fatigue concerns. At home, they're nearly unbeatable with a 27-6 record, making San Antonio Spurs Arena a fortress this season.

Denver enters with a concerning 42-28 record that places them ninth in the competitive Western Conference. The Nuggets face significant schedule challenges, playing their second game in three days while dealing with high fixture congestion that includes four games in the next seven days. Their recent form shows inconsistency, and the travel demands are mounting. Denver's away record of 24-14 is respectable, but they're averaging just 121.1 points on the road while allowing 116.3. The team's offensive rhythm has been disrupted by the compressed schedule, and they'll need to overcome both physical and mental fatigue. Multiple players carry questionable injury designations, adding uncertainty to their rotation depth for this challenging road test.
